Raute appointed Ville Halttunen, (M.Sc. Econ.), as Raute Corporation’s Chief Financial Officer and a member of the Executive Board. He is currently working at the position of CFO at Cramo Group, but he will be joining Raute. On July 10, 2023, at the latest, he will assume the CFO role at Raute. In his new role, Mr. Ville Halttunen will answer to President and CEO Mr. Mika Saariaho.

On his new role, Mike Saariaho commented, “I’m happy to welcome Ville to join the Raute team and wish him best of success. His wide experience and background from both external and internal reporting, as well as in M&A and restructurings will be highly valuable in his new role”.
Mr. Ville Halttunen has more than 14 years of experience in the Cramo Group, where he has held a variety of positions in business controlling, financial controlling, and overall financial management. Mr. Ville Halttunen was an M&A analyst and auditor at PwC earlier in his career. Meanwhile, the Corporation’s interim CFO Ms. Minna Yrjönmäki will continue in her role until Mr. Ville Halttunen joins the company.
The President and CEO of Raute Group serves as the Chairman of the Executive Board, which also includes a variable number of other individuals chosen by the Board of Directors of Raute Corporation. The business strategy for the Group is developed by and implemented by the Executive Board. All significant operational matters are handled by the Executive Board, whose decisions are supported by the President and CEO. In their respective functional areas, the Executive Board members are in charge of running the business on a daily basis. The corporation’s current president and CEO is Mika Saariaho.
